Dress Code

Cumorah Academy enforces a uniform dress code for all students. Students are required to wear the full school uniform on a daily basis unless otherwise notified. Non-compliance of the school dress code will result in consequences as outlined in Discipline Policy. The dress code is as follows:

BOYS:

  • Shirts must be the approved uniform shirt in red, yellow or blue with logo imprinted on the upper left chest available only at Campus Club.
  • Pants or Shorts must be navy cotton uniform style, available at Campus Club. They may be purchased from another store as long as they are similar to the uniform style at Campus Club. Shorts must be no shorter than three(3) inches above the knee.
  • Belts are required for all middle school boys. They may be plain leather or cloth with a simple buckle or latch and must be worn at all times.
  • Shoes are to be plain colors and free of any decoration.
  • Socks are to be solid school colors or plain white.

GIRLS:

  • Shirts must be the approved uniform shirt in red, yellow or blue with logo imprinted on the upper left chest available only at Campus Club.
  • Pants, Capris, Shorts, Skorts/Skirts or Jumpers must be navy cotton or plaid uniform style, available at Campus Club. Navy items may be purchased from another store as long as they are similar to the uniform style at Campus Club. Plaid is available only at Campus Club. Shorts, skorts/skirts, and jumpers must be no shorter then three (3) inches above the knee.
  • Shoes are to be plain colors and free of any decoration. No opened toed sandals or flip-flops. Heels on shoes may not exceed one (1) inch.
  • Socks or Tights are to be solid school colors (red, yellow and blue) or white. No patterns or stripes are permitted.

OTHER:

  • Shirts must be tucked in at all times!
  • Hair must be clean and combed. Boys hair length may not exceed past their collar and must be cut over the ears. No extreme hair colors or dyes. Hair styles may not be extreme or distracting. Spiked hair may not exceed 1/2 inch spikes. No Mohawks.
  • No “heely” style shoes are permitted on campus at any time.
  • Girls’ earrings may not exceed past their collar.
  • No pull-over, hooded sweatshirts are allowed. The approved uniform shirt must be visible at all times.
  • All coats, jackets, and zippered sweatshirts and/or sweaters must be solid school colors of red, yellow or blue and free from graphics, writing and logos.
  • No facial piercing will be allowed.

Free Dress Days

On occasion we designate certain days as “Free Dress Days” . Although uniforms are not required on these approved days, students must follow Cumorah Academy’s Free Dress Day Guidelines, as follows:

  • All clothing must be clean and free of any rips, tears, and/or frayed edges.
  • All shirts must have a minimum cap sleeve. No tank tops, sleeve-less or halter style tops are permitted.
  • No bare midriff tops are permitted.
  • No characters, wording, or advertisements on shirts
  • No hats, visors, scarves or bandanas.
  • Shorts and skirts must be no shorter than 3 inches above the knee.
  • No sandals, flip-flops or opened toed styles shoes.
  • Heels on shoes may not  exceed one (1) inch.
  • No “heely” style shoes.

Non-compliance of Free Dress Day Guidelines will result in consequences outlined in our Discipline Policy.
